TORONTO, CANADA: Aidan Moreno, the ‘Heartland’ famed star feels gay characters should be played exclusively by the trans community. The statement created quite a few ripples among showbiz fans, with mixed reactions coming from all over. Moreno plays the first LGBTQ+ role on the hit Netflix show and thinks it is not ‘authentic’ for a show to have a straight individual play a gay character. However, he also added that it is understandable if a ‘big lead actor’ plays a similar role since it can ‘bring awareness’’ to the LGBTQ+ community.

“I would say I'm leaning towards a gay guy should play a gay guy. This is a weird one because I understand how some characters need a straight actor because it adds more of a platform and focuses on gay stories,” Moreno told the Daily Mail. “But now I think we are in a place where we should step aside and let gay and trans represent their own community through their own voice. Same with any minority it's all well and good having diversity but if it's a straight white man at the top making those decisions and writing the script it's still coming through from a straight white man's lens", he further added.

'Need to be as much involved as possible'

Moreno believes more involvement from the community is the need of the hour, “We have to try and make sure every level, for whatever group we are representing, is involved so whether that is a gay actor playing the gay role I think they need to be as much involved as possible. Otherwise, you're playing a stereotype and it won't be authentic which I think in this day and age it needs to be.”

'Sure he has no problem with gay actors playing straight roles'

Many fans shared their take on Moreno’s statement, "Ok but if a heterosexual part becomes available you can’t audition for it," wrote one. The second said, "But I’m sure he has no problem with gay actors playing straight roles." So Heath & Jake shouldn’t have been cast in #BrokebackMountain and a nonwhite man, Ang Lee should have not directed the film? So this white-looking actor hated the movies Brokeback Mount, Weekend, and Call Me By Your Name? I am a nonwhite bi that had no problem w/ these movies🙄," argued another. One netizen agreed with Moreno, "Movie casting must go to the best actor with the same sexual orientation as the character."
